The Rise of Electric Motors in Industry

Electric motors aren’t new, but their role in modern industry is more critical than ever. With the increasing need for cleaner energy sources, electric motors are at the forefront of reducing carbon footprints in manufacturing and production. These motors are replacing traditional combustion engines, offering a quieter and more sustainable alternative. Industries ranging from automotive to aerospace are seeing the benefits of integrating electric motors into their operations.

One of the key innovations is the development of high-efficiency motors that consume less energy while delivering more power. These advancements not only reduce operational costs but also support companies in their sustainability goals. Additionally, electric motors are becoming more compact without sacrificing performance, allowing them to be used in a variety of applications where space is limited.

The automotive industry, for instance, is rapidly adopting electric motors to power electric vehicles (EVs). The shift towards EVs is not just about cutting emissions; it’s also about enhancing performance. Electric motors provide instant torque, leading to faster acceleration and a smoother driving experience. This transition is setting the stage for a cleaner, more efficient future in transportation.

Innovations Driving Efficiency and Sustainability

Electric motors have come a long way from their inception, thanks to continuous innovations. One such advancement is the use of advanced materials that improve heat dissipation and reduce energy loss. By enhancing the thermal management of electric motors, manufacturers can increase their lifespan and reliability, which is crucial for industrial applications.

Another innovation is the integration of smart technologies. Electric motors are now being equipped with sensors and IoT capabilities, allowing for real-time monitoring and maintenance. This technology helps industries predict potential failures before they occur, minimizing downtime and optimizing performance. Smart motors can automatically adjust their operation based on load requirements, further improving energy efficiency.

The adoption of renewable energy sources has also influenced the design of electric motors. For example, wind turbines and solar panels rely on specialized motors to convert natural energy into electricity. These motors must be highly efficient and capable of operating under diverse environmental conditions, showcasing the versatility and adaptability of modern electric motor technology.

Electric Motors in Everyday Life

While industries benefit significantly from electric motor innovations, these advancements also make an impact on everyday life. In homes, energy-efficient motors are found in appliances such as refrigerators, washing machines, and air conditioning units. These motors not only reduce energy consumption but also contribute to lower utility bills, making them a win-win for consumers.

In the realm of personal transportation, electric bicycles and scooters are gaining popularity. These eco-friendly options offer a convenient and cost-effective way to commute, particularly in urban areas where traffic congestion is a concern. The compact and lightweight nature of modern electric motors makes them ideal for these applications, giving rise to new opportunities in the personal mobility sector.

The healthcare industry is also benefiting from electric motor innovations. Medical devices such as MRI machines and ventilators rely on precise and reliable motor technology to function effectively. With enhanced performance and reduced noise levels, these motors ensure patient comfort and safety during medical procedures.
